As of this migration, Hollowgate delivers webhooks with exponential backoff instead of fixed intervals. Failed deliveries retry up to eight times over six hours, after which the endpoint is marked degraded and paged to on-call. A 410 response now permanently disables the subscription — previously it was treated as transient. Verify consumer endpoints return correct status codes before flipping the flag. The retry scheduler picks up its parameters from the deployment config, reproduced here for reference.

service settings:
ralael:
  pin: 7453
  tenant: zorath
  seal: seal_087806e4
  metrics_host: metrics.ralael.paliqworks.example
  standby_team: fraath
  escalation: praok-istiel
  nonce: 10e083

## Further reading

The Quillbill renderer converts invoice templates to PDF inside a sandboxed worker with no network egress. Fonts are vendored; user-supplied HTML is sanitized before layout. Reviewers should pay particular attention to the template expression allowlist and the image-fetch stub, as both have been sources of past findings. The threat model and prior audit notes are documented on the internal page below.

operations page: https://confluence.lumicsys.internal/projects/display/projects/display

## Building Access: Weekend Lift Maintenance

Lifts at Harrowfen Court are offline this Saturday for scheduled servicing by Quillbrook Engineering. Stairs A and C remain open; stair B is locked for works. Assistants booking weekend visitors: reschedule or warn them in advance. Step-free access is via the rear ramp only. Engineers sign in at reception and must be logged against this page. The rear ramp door and machine-room lobby both accept the weekend code below.

door code, tajof-kageg: bdg-QVDCE-3